How Schools Can Work with County Health Departments to Implement Non-Toxic Reuse (2025)

Changing school nutrition systems in accordance with county health departments can be challenging. That’s why Center for Environmental Health and Upstream teamed up with the Durham County Department of Public Health for a free webinar to help schools get county approval to move to a more environmentally friendly system. The speakers provide a practical case study of how school districts and health departments can navigate new wash models from third party vendors that can help school districts return to non-toxic reusable foodware.
